Output fbe4433df025c7add2a409e1513679727e248917db45effe4f32e7117ae361d2:57

value
901216923
script pubkey
OP_0 OP_PUSHBYTES_32 1a73c9417287e6100d8a756a204ad64e778da7ae88404b87bfe7f143c6bf999d
address
bc1qrfeujstjslnpqrv2w44zqjkkfemcmfaw3pqyhpalulc5834lnxws4qktqv
transaction
fbe4433df025c7add2a409e1513679727e248917db45effe4f32e7117ae361d2
confirmations
217335
spent
true